OUTCOMES FROM NATIONAL CABINET

* NSW to take an extra 500 overseas returning passengers from September 27.
* Queensland and WA to take an extra 200 Australians returning from overseas from September 27.
* Queensland to lift its intake by a further 300 from October 4, with WA moving to the same position on October 11.
* Extra defence force personnel will help the states run hotel quarantine.
* Mandatory collection of information - such as name, email, mobile phone number and state of residences - to be rolled out for domestic air passengers from October 1.
* Boarding school students will be able to come home for the school holidays, under new medical advice.
* Rural and regional sub-committee was tasked to work on a jobs plan.
* Next national cabinet meeting is due to be held on October 16, after the federal budget.
